Slot Number
12313617
Finalized
Epoch Number
Status
proposed
Age
176 days 3 hrs ago (Aug-07-2025 05:23:47 PM +UTC)

BlockRoot Hash
0xb298f511069dfb7f6b15db9c5a4ecaf919fdbd1169f1be1acecbd43632f8c8cc
State Root
0xe4b7dca4b3d247a501920434c49bcb916bf4a694275bc7da05354640b788fe15

Randao Reveal
0x94122a4a203a4ceb53dba92f478b4dcf59ca37a4fcc5b660179c76555078d1c939fa5c11da2cb6c67f0bcca3b5b6b1890f00370de55982eacd80ba7d49a0b5ea80ddafac4daf5be90ebace0812fd21237ee9e9371189e4ac10a78aee100642ad

Graffiti
0x0000000000000000000000000000000000000000000000000000000000000000

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0xa0b5c7d96c3ed1d3b19e7d315abfcc8dfa05a243aae2c5946cb20886ddf769b3991d483160fd86849e9f177082537520001bbcdd0e6a28f430b448d19a414b1ba58fcc3029d1d9bbf4e27debafa505a75f8b6319d8980b8505c6cc27690d7a3f

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ators